The antagonist of the story, Haman, the man that set out to destroy the Jews through ruthless genocide, has failed in his mission and in fact, the tables have turned so much now, that he is the target of destruction. He's lost his position and after appearing to attack Queen Esther, he's going to lose his life.--God was not surprised by this turn of events. His providence allowed every action to work towards His sovereign plan. It demonstrates God's faithful and the power of His character, and it shows us just how to behave toward and support God's chosen people
